Read More: https://blog.mustdotravels.com/sippin... Santa Ynez, California is an unexpectedly laid back and inviting place to visit in California. The Santa Ynez Valley is comprised of a few very small neighboring towns that have an old school American vibe to most of. Except for Solvang, that town looks like it was plucked right off the streets of Copenhagen, making it a quirky and fun place to stay for a few days. One minute you are driving past lakes and trees, and the next minute it's all cattle ranches and vineyards. That's how unexpected a trip here can be. Only about an hour and a half outside of Los Angeles, you wouldn't think that California could change so much so fast.
